Stayed Jun 1, 2019We are happy to give this home a 4 star. If we were visiting during the NZ summer it would be a 5 star. The home is lovely, clean and very comfortable. When we entered the home on a very cold night at the beginning of winter, we felt we were entering a cold ice cave. The property managers had a portable heater going in the master bedroom but the home was frigid. We could not take off our many layers of jackets. There is a permanently open window in the downstairs bathrrom. The home is not very well insulated at all, louvred windows and single pane windows everywhere. The views are FANTASTIC so glad to have all those windows! The beds have electric bed heaters and that helped but we could not sit on sofas and relax. The property managers were extremely prompt with getting back to us and brought us another portable heater for the other living space that shares the kitchen. I would recommend this home in the summer months wholeheartedly in every way for comfort, cleanliness and views. If you are traveling in the winter then I would request more portable heaters. We loved Abel Tasman and the surrounding Kaiteriteri area. The property managers are attentive and helpful.
